As nouns, parrot is a hypernym of lory; that is, parrot is a word with a broader meaning than lory:
  • lory: small brightly colored Australasian parrots having a brush-tipped tongue for feeding on nectar and soft fruits
  • parrot: usually brightly colored zygodactyl tropical birds with short hooked beaks and the ability to mimic sounds
